The Four Steps of an Oil Tank Detection and Removal

Are you looking at getting an oil tank detection and removal performed on your property? Wanting to know the various stages of the process? If so, read on, as we outline the four main steps behind the complex procedure.

Step 1: Oil tank scanning

The first stage to any oil tank detection and removal, is to check if there is an oil tank, or similar item, buried under your property.

If you aren't sure whether there is one lurking beneath your home, or grounds, it is highly advised to seek out a professional to thoroughly scan your property. The owner of the property is liable if an oil tank starts to leak, or causes contamination to a neighbour, even if they aren't aware of its existence. 

Hiring a professional company, that is able to utilize a variety of scanning methods, such as M-Scope metal detection, along with ground-penetrating radar, will provide the most accurate results possible.

Step 2: Oil tank removal

If you have scanned your property and discovered an oil tank lurking below, the next stage is to excavate and remove it. This might sound easier than it is, with it being a task definitely left to the experts.

Step 3: Oil tank disposal

Once the tank has been removed from the ground, it doesn't miraculously disappear. Instead, it is required to be disposed of in the correct manner, meeting all the necessary rules and regulations.

Step 4: Backfill

The last stage of an oil tank detection and removal is backfill, which is what restores your property back to looking its best. 

Soil contamination can be an issue if left untreated, so ensuring that the company or contractor you are using tests for this is key. After testing the soil comes the task of refilling the area and restoring it back to its previous design, which is a sizeable job in itself. 

Rounding up

In finishing each of the four steps listed above, your oil tank detection and removal will successfully be completed.
